Explanation:

For decades now, most of US soldiers have some from a certain demographic. The age bracket, education and even race and even geography plays a big role.

For example, the North-East of the United States is the most densely population region in the country but produces far less recruits than the Southern parts of the country.

This not only creates a civilian-military divided, but can restrict the talent and skills the army is constantly recruiting for. The more diverse the pool of recruits, the better equipped the US army would be.
